Broken bone in right hand likely will keep Paul Hamm out of men's gymnastics Olympic trials

AP Worldstream | May 23, 2008| | Copyright

Olympic gold medalist Paul Hamm has a broken bone in his right hand, an injury that will take at least four weeks' recovery and likely will keep him out of next month's Olympic trials.

The men's competition at the Beijing Games begins Aug. 9. Hamm probably will have to petition for a spot on the U.S. team, but USA Gymnastics officials would be almost sure to grant it, provided he is healthy.

Hamm is the only American man to win the all-around title at the world championships (2003) or Olympics (2004), and he has been dominant in every meet he's entered this year.
